[GUIA] SEO on Page

Estado
No está abierto para más respuestas.

Pablo de Valdivia

Zafiro
Usuario de Bronce
Mensajes
2,102
Puntuación de reacción
0
Bueno chavales... Hace unas semanas decidí por dedicarme de lleno a buscar información sobre como optimizar debidamente el SEO on page de mis blogs y la verdad es que fue una ardua tarea...

No se ya si porque está poco descubierto este campo (no lo creo) o porque los blogger suelen ser unos agarraos que pasan de compartir la información con los demás (es lo que veo más acertado...)

Pero como a mi me la suda compartir toda esta información pues voy a intentar haceros una guía con todo lo que he aprendido y que me ha dado resultado aplicándolo a mis blogs.

OJO !!! Todo esto que voy a poner aquí lo he aprendido por mi cuenta y riesgo. Yo no soy ningún experto y todo lo he aprendido por propia experiencia y buscando información, si decides llevar a cabo estos consejos es bajo tu responsabilidad.

La idea es que vosotros también aportéis cosas para agrandar la guía y entre todos intentar hacernos la guía perfecta.

Os dejo un índice:

** Enlaces internos **
- URL amigables
- Sistema SILO



** Velocidad de carga **
- Plugins para mejorar la carga
- Cloudflare
- CSS

** Optimización **
- Arreglar errores de código
- Arreglar enlaces rotos

________________________________________________________________________________________________

[size=medium]URL's amigables[/size]

Esta parte es realmente sencilla si lo que tienes es un Wordpress. Sin embargo, si lo que tienes es un Blogger... ¡Lo siento!, xD

Este apartado se trata simplemente de dos conceptos.


Snippet con el tamaño justo

El Snippet de la URL de la entrada es la parte añadida al dominio de nuestro blog.

Por ejemplo:

www.roto2esmidios.com/son-nuestras-costumbres-y-hay-que-respetarlas/

Lo marcado en negrita es el snippet

Lo primero es usar un snippet para la entrada que no sea demasiado larga, aunque a veces tampoco es aconsejable que no sea muy corta. Lo aconsejable es que esté alrededor de los 40 caracteres.

Para Wordpress existen muchos plugins que te ayudan en este area midiento los caracteres y avisandote de si es muy corta o larga. Yo por ejemplo uso "Wordpress SEO by Yoast" que ya viene con esta función integrada.

Para los e Blogger lo tenéis un poco más dificil debido a que no tenéis plugins. Así que os toca contar, xD


Quitar datos inservibles

El segundo concepto es quitar de la URL's los datos inservibles para que queden simplemente con el nombre del dominio.

Por defecto la URL de las entradas os vendrá con la fecha. Por ejemplo:

www.roto2esmidios.com/2012/09/son-nuestras-costumbres-y-hay-que-respetarlas/

Pero lo suyo es eliminar esas partes y dejar tan sólo el dominio más el nombre de la entrada:

www.roto2esmidios.com/son-nuestras-costumbres-y-hay-que-respetarlas/

Hacer esto en Wordpress es tan sencillo como ir a "Ajustes" >> "Enlaces permanentes"

Y ahí veréis "Ajustes comunes". Pues lo único que tenéis que hacer es seleccionar "Nombre entrada"

Los de Bloggers lo tenéis jodido porque no podéis quitarle a la URL estos datos, xD


URL's enfocadas a Google

Cuando escribáis el título y la URL's de vuestro nuevo post intenad escribirlo pensando "¿Que escribiría una persona normal en Google para encontrar este artículo?"

En otras palabras. Si tienes por ejemplo un blog de memes podéis escribir en el título "Menudo fails se marcan en Rusia..." pero si lleváis estos consejos al pie de la letra deberéis escribir un título (junto a su URL) del estilo de "Meme fail de rusos" o algo por el estilo.


Eliminando el "category" y "tag" de la URL

De nuevo lo siento por los Blogger, pero que yo sepa esto tampoco se puede hacer en Blogger.

Para los de Wordpress existen varios plugins. Para eliminar de la URL el "category" de las categorias uso el mismo plugin que he mencionado antes, el "Wordpress SEO by Yoast". Antes usaba el "WP No category base".

Para las etiquetas está el "No tag base" (creo que era así)


!!! NOTA IMPORTANTE !!!

Si vais a quitar también el "tag" de la URL, procurad no tener una etiqueta y una ategoría iguales, pues se solaparan creando errores en el blog.


[size=medium]Sistema SILO[/size]

Lo primero es decir que yo no lo uso, pero he leido mucho sobre él y la gente suele recomendarlo, pero a falta de pruebas que digan que es efectivo yo prefiero esperarme y mientras usar algo parecido a este sistema, que es usar un plugin (Yet Another Related Posts Plugin) que hace que automáticamente y al final de cada entrada sugiera al visitante varios artículos de tu blog relacionados. Yo pienso que tiene que ser casi lo mismo pues al estar relacionados suelen pertenecer a la misma categoría.

Este sistema (Sistema SILO) se basa simplemente en enlazar una entradas con otras entradas de tu blog QUE PERTENEZCAN A LA MISMA CATEGORÍA. Nunca enlazar entradas de diferentes categorías.

¿En teoría que beneficios trae?

Por lo pronto dicen que así tus entradas se indexan mucho más rápido y ganan fuerza de cara a Google debido a que están enlazas tan sólo por entradas de la misma temática.

Además que será como si dentro de tu propio blog tuviese varios miniblogs, los cuales serán tus categorías.

A ver si esta imagen os lo deja más claro:

[align=center]
Sistema-SILO.jpg
[/align]


[size=medium]Plugins Wordpress para mejorar la carga del blog[/size]

BJ lazy Load

La función de este plugin es que va cargando las imágenes de tu blog poco a poco.

Es decir, cuando entras al blog carga las imágenes que se ven y conforme se va bajando haciendo scroll va cargando las que se van viendo.


W3 Total Cache

Este plugin lo que hace es guardar en cache tu web, para así cada vez que entre alguién a tu blog no tenga que cargar el blog de nuevo haciendo peticiones al servidor y todo eso que aumenta el tiempo de carga.

Cargará directamente un cache que será mucho más rápido disminuyendo bastante el tiempo de carga.

Hay mil y un tutoriales por Internet. Yo no me acuerdo cual fue el que escogí (ya haré otro tutorial). Mientras podéis buscar en Google: https://www.google.es/search?num=100&hl=es&safe=off&sa=X&ei=ybVdUJSvPKaW0QWEtICICg&ved=0CCAQvwUoAQ&q=configurar+w3+total+cache&spell=1&biw=1600&bih=775


WP-Optimize

Este plugin realmente no he notado que tenga muchos efectos. Pero había tanta gente hablando de él que decidí probarlo y dejarlo.

Su función es eliminar de la base de datos del blog los archivos viejos que quedan obsoletos. Como los borradores de las entradas y cosas así. Liberando algo de espacio y en teoría mejorando el la velocidad de acceso a la base de datos.


WP Smush.it

Su función es rebajar el tamaño de las imágenes del blog para aumentar la velocidad de carga del mismo.




[size=medium]Cloudflare[/size]

Esta es una web (https://es.cloudflare.com/) que ofrece un servicio especifico.

¿En que se basa?

Su funcionamiento es que ellos ofrecen sus servidores para cargar aspectos de tu blog como las imágenes para quitarle peso a tu blog y servidor haciendo así que cargue más rápido.

Para usarlo tan sólo debéis registraros y luego cambiar las DNS de vuestro dominio apuntando a los de ellos.

CONSEJO IMPORTANTE

Tiene un fallo muy grande este servicio. El caso es que ello por defecto traen un sistema de seguridad que bloquea la entrada a tu blog de spammers, gente portadora de virus y cosas así. El problema es que suele fallar y a gente normal sin ningún problema a veces no les deja entrar o tienen que rellenar un captcha para poder ver la web...

Así que recordad que cuando os registréis os preguntará que tipo de seguridad queréis. Yo siempre pongo la mínima para que no me pase esto.

Hay otras empresas que ofrecen este mismo servicio pero son de pago. Como yo no he probado ninguna de pago no puedo deciros si son mejores, iguales o peores. Yo sólo uso Cloudflare y se nota...



[size=medium]Optimizar CSS[/size]

Esta parte tan poco es que sea de vida o muerte... Pero oye, es algo fácil y que también ayuda a la velocidad de carga.

En la mayoría de las ocasiones el código de los themes vienen sobrecargados con partes que realmente sin innecesarias...

¿Que se puede hacer? Pues eliminar todo eso haciendo que nuestro CSS sea más pequeño, más corto y que cargue más rápido, pero haciendo que todo siga igual.

Para esto hay una web que te lo hace automáticamente. La web es: http://styleneat.com/index.php

Y lo único que tenéis que hacer es copiar vuestro CSS ("Style.css" en Wordpress) en el recuadro grande de la web y luego darle a "Organyze CSS". Y ya os dará el código resultante. Que repito, es el mismo pero optimizado.

Podréis comprobarlo con cualquier editor (Notepad++, por ejemplo). Yo en el primer blog que optimicé esto el CSS me bajó de 1.300 lineas a las 800 y pico.



[size=medium]Arreglar errores de código[/size]

Esta web os dirá con sólo poner vuestro dominio cuantos errores hay en vuestro código y cuales son: http://validator.w3.org/

Para Google es importante que tengamos un código limpio y sin errores en nuestro blog. Esto dará sensación de profesionalidad, seriedad o que se yo. Pero el caso es que tiene importancia para Google.

Este apartado es un poco más difícil si no tienes conocimientos de programación como me pasó a mi...

Siempre podéis pasaros por este hilo (https://foro20.com/hilo-guia-optimizar-c%C3%B3digo-eliminando-errores-html-y-dem%C3%A1s) que abrí yo cno el objetivo de intentar solventar los problemas más básicos que nos arroja esta web.



[size=medium]Arreglar enlaces rotos[/size]

Otra parte importante de cara a Google.

Muchas veces cambiamos URL's o borramos entradas, entre otras cosas. Esto al final dará lugar a errores dentro de nuestro blog, no bien visto por Google.

Para Wordpress hay un plugin muy interesante (Broken Link Checker) que te avisa de los enlaces rotos y directamente a través de él podrás arreglarlos fácilmente.

Para los de Blogger no tenéis otra opción que estar atentos a "Google Webmaster" para comprobar si tenéis enlaces rotos y para intentar arreglarlos, o pedir que se eliminen de Google.


______________________

Hasta ahora esto es todo lo que se me ocurre y lo que yo he aplicado en mis blogs consiguiendo velocidades de carga de 1 segundo en la mayoría de ellos.

Si tenéis más ideas y sugerencias postearlas para ir agrandando el post. :)
 

Jota Marquez

Administrador
Miembro del equipo
Usuario de Piedra
Usuario de Bronce
Mensajes
4,255
Puntuación de reacción
161
Buenas, muy buen tutorial y gracias por este pedazo de aporte al foro.
Te comento unas cosillas para que lo añadas.

Hay muchas cosillas para optimizar el css, por ejemplo, el úso de SPRITES, esto es muy importante para acelerar la carga de la web, tambien se puede comprimir....

Respecto a este plugin, BJ lazy Load, es muy bueno, sobre todo para blogs que usan imágenes en sus entradas.
Luego, para borrar el category, este plugin está muy bien WP No Category Base
 

Pablo de Valdivia

Zafiro
Usuario de Bronce
Mensajes
2,102
Puntuación de reacción
0
Ya le he cambiado el nombre al de quitar el category. Quería decir ese pero lo había escrito mal, xD

Pues voy a mirar lo de los SPRITES porque sobre eso no encontré nada!! :)
 
Mensajes
381
Puntuación de reacción
1
Haciendo al WP-Optimize que parece que no te convence.
Yo lo instalé en mi blog y tras la optimización de las bases de datos, el peso de los backups que le hacía hasta la fecha, bajó dramáticamente en un 75%.
Me borró todos esos autoguardados y las revisiones de los post.
Desde entonces se lo paso de vez en cuando, y estoy muy satisfecho con su rendimiento.
Especialmente apreciable cuando bajo el backup por FTP.

Saludos.

P.D.:
El W3 Supercache un fenómeno, al igual que el BJ lazy.
 
Mensajes
315
Puntuación de reacción
0
Gracias por la guía, me la guardo para leerla con calma. Saludos!
 
Mensajes
381
Puntuación de reacción
1
Para la comprobación de los enlaces no es estrictamente necesario de instalar ningún plugin.
Yo siempre he usado Link Checker de la W3C
 

Pablo de Valdivia

Zafiro
Usuario de Bronce
Mensajes
2,102
Puntuación de reacción
0
tranzorx dijo:
Para la comprobación de los enlaces no es estrictamente necesario de instalar ningún plugin.
Yo siempre he usado Link Checker de la W3C

Ya, pero es más cómodo que te avisen automáticamente sin tener que estar tu comprobándolos, xD
 
Mensajes
233
Puntuación de reacción
0
Excelente aporte, muchísimas gracias!
Voy a aplicarlo a ver que tal, nuevamente gracias :cool:
 

manumrt

Piedra
Usuario de Piedra
Mensajes
36
Puntuación de reacción
0
Muy clarito y tiene su lógica! Muchas gracias crack ;))
 
Mensajes
96
Puntuación de reacción
0
Excelente tuto! Ya me rompi los cuernos en su momento optimizando mi blog... El unico problema que me queda por solucionar y no voy a poder por ahora es el tiempo de respuesta del firstbite ( creo recordar que se llamaba asi...), debido probablemente a mi hosting (ovh) que tiene los servidores en francia.

Un punto que me parecio interesante es la capacidad de compresion que ofrecen el hosting con gzip, se nota mucho una vez lo configuras adecuadamente. Por otra parte si optimizas el htaccess, cosa que comebte muy por encima en otro post, tambien se obtienen buenos resultados.

De todas maneras, muy buen post y seguire tus pasos en el futuro. Gracias.
 

Sandokan

Cobre
Usuario de Bronce
Mensajes
333
Puntuación de reacción
0
Justo lo que estaba buscando para empezar a aprender con el SEO, muchísimas gracias.
 

CarlosB

Piedra
Usuario de Piedra
Mensajes
60
Puntuación de reacción
0
No sé si alguien lo habrá comentado ya, pero optimizar los enlaces permanentes como se recomienda en esta guía tiene inconvenientes. Al usar sólo /%postname%/ se aumentan muchísimo las llamadas a la base de datos, por lo que el consumo del blog en el servidor se dispara.

Para no enrollarme mucho mejor os dejo un enlace que lo explica: No utilices /%postname%/ como estructura de enlaces permanentes - Carrero

Saludos.

Actualización:

He dejado ese enlace donde se explica de ejemplo, pero realizando una simple búsqueda en google encontramos mas. Os dejo otros para que echeis un vistazo:

CPU y servidor saturado: permalinks y base de datos involucrados - Blogodisea
Comparación de Rendimiento en Wordpress – Consumo de CPU Según Permalinks Usados | Skamasle
Mejorar la velocidad en WordPress mejorando los permalinks | Blog de Alberto GM

Espero que os sea útil. Saludos :)
 
Última edición:
Mensajes
336
Puntuación de reacción
0
el alt de las imagenes , entra dentro de la categoria de seo onpage o es offpage?
hay algun plugin wp que le ponga el alt automaticamente ? (que tome de los tags o del titulo del post por ejemplo)...
 

calabuig

Piedra
Usuario de Piedra
Mensajes
63
Puntuación de reacción
0
Muy buen post, cuando puedas y tengas un rato el tutorial de W3 Total Cache seria muy interesante,
Muchas gracias
 
Estado
No está abierto para más respuestas.
Arriba